The Independent posted a must read article yesterday about MBA course fraud. If you plan to study outside the U.S.--and even if you don't--you should be aware that some schools with MBA programs give the impression that they are accredited when they really aren't.
Don't be a victim of fraud. Always, always, always check out accreditations with the three main accreditation systems outside the U.S.:

- AACSB (Association to Advance Collegiate Schools of Business) - Usually gives accreditation to North American schools, but also accredits schools worldwide
- EQUIS (European Quality Improvement System) - Accredits 100 schools in 31 countries
- AMBA (Association of MBAs) - Accredits MBA programs worldwide
